Malachi 3:6

KJVBSBWEBASVYLT
For I [am] the LORD, I change not; therefore ye sons of Jacob are not consumed.

Read it in 5 translations

KJV King James Version

For I [am] the LORD, I change not; therefore ye sons of Jacob are not consumed.

BSB Berean Standard Bible

“Because I, the LORD, do not change, you descendants of Jacob have not been destroyed.

WEB World English Bible

“For I, Yahweh, don’t change; therefore you, sons of Jacob, are not consumed.

ASV American Standard Version

For I, Jehovah, change not; therefore ye, O sons of Jacob, are not consumed.

YLT Young’s Literal Translation

For I am Jehovah, I have not changed, And ye, the sons of Jacob, Ye have not been consumed.

Surrounding context — Malachi 3

3 And he shall sit [as] a refiner and purifier of silver: and he shall purify the sons of Levi, and purge them as gold and silver, that they may offer unto the LORD an offering in righteousness.

4 Then shall the offering of Judah and Jerusalem be pleasant unto the LORD, as in the days of old, and as in former years.

5 And I will come near to you to judgment; and I will be a swift witness against the sorcerers, and against the adulterers, and against false swearers, and against those that oppress the hireling in [his] wages, the widow, and the fatherless, and that turn aside the stranger [from his right], and fear not me, saith the LORD of hosts.

6 For I [am] the LORD, I change not; therefore ye sons of Jacob are not consumed.

7 Even from the days of your fathers ye are gone away from mine ordinances, and have not kept [them]. Return unto me, and I will return unto you, saith the LORD of hosts. But ye said, Wherein shall we return?

8 Will a man rob God? Yet ye have robbed me. But ye say, Wherein have we robbed thee? In tithes and offerings.

9 Ye [are] cursed with a curse: for ye have robbed me, [even] this whole nation.
